Sık yapılan hata:
Do not usually use orchestrate for simple everyday arrangements; say organize or arrange a meeting, not orchestrate a meeting, unless the planning is complex.

Tanım

to organize many parts of a plan or event so they happen in the right way

To carefully organize and coordinate a complex activity, plan, or set of people or events so that they work together to achieve a desired result.

Sık yapılan hata:
Orchestrate is not the same as conduct; a conductor leads musicians during a performance, while an orchestrator arranges the music for instruments.

Tanım

to write or adapt music so that an orchestra or group of instruments can play it

To arrange a piece of music for an orchestra or other group of instruments, deciding which instruments play which parts.
